      Flights from Milan to Dominican Republic: what to expect

      • Milan offers a range of airports to fly out of: Milan Malpensa Airport (MXP), Milan Bergamo Airport (BGY), and Milan Linate Airport (LIN).

      • From Milan, you can fly nonstop to around two airports in Dominican Republic.

      • Roughly five direct flights operate every week between Milan and cities around Dominican Republic.

      • Take off with Neos, the top airine operating this route.

      • The most popular routes from Milan to Dominican Republic are La Romana and Punta Cana.

      • The quickest trip gets you to Punta Cana in about 9 hours 30 minutes, compared to roughly 9 hours 40 minutes if you're heading to La Romana.

      • The average journey on this route comes in at around 9 hours 35 minutes.

      Visiting Dominican Republic for the first time? Here's what you need to know

      • Entry rules can vary depending on your passport, travel plans and length of stay, so double-check before you travel. Official embassy sites and airlines will have reliable advice on visas or other documents you may need.

      • The Dominican peso (DOP) is the local currency.

      • Dominican Republic has a population of around 11 million. The capital city is Santo Domingo.

      • You won't have to adjust your watch while travelling around this destination, with only one standard time zone of UTC-4 inches place.

      • Pick the season that matches your travel style, whether that's cooler, hotter or somewhere in between. September is one of the warmest months in Dominican Republic.

      • Plan your trip for sometime around January if you prefer to be there when it's cooler.

      • Rainy days are more common in May, while January is generally drier.

      • The most well-known events on the local calendar include Dominican Carnival, the Merengue Festival and Independence Day. Line up your Milan to Dominican Republic flight around moments like these to experience something beyond the usual.
